4.5 SOS Alarma

In an emergency, activate the SOS alarm by pressing and holding the SOS button. This will emit a loud siren sound and flash the flashlight to attract attention. Press the button again to deactivate the alarm.

5. Kargatzeko aukerak

Your RunningSnail Emergency Weather Radio offers four distinct ways to ensure it never runs out of power:

  • 5.1 Hand Crank: Extend the hand crank handle and rotate it clockwise or counter-clockwise at a steady pace (approximately 130-150 RPM) for manual power generation. One minute of cranking can provide several minutes of radio use or flashlight illumination.
  • 5.2 Solar Panel: Place the radio with the solar panel facing direct sunlight. The solar panel charges the internal battery, making it ideal for maintaining charge during prolonged outdoor exposure. This method is primarily for trickle charging and extending battery life, not for rapid charging.
  • 5.3 Micro USB Charge: As detailed in Section 3.1, connect the radio to a USB power source using the Micro USB cable for efficient and fast charging of the internal 4000mAh battery.
  • 5.4 Replaceable Battery: The unit can also be powered by user-replaceable batteries (e.g., AAA batteries, depending on model variant). This provides an alternative power source when other charging methods are not available.

6. Power Bank-aren funtzionalitatea

The built-in 4000mAh battery allows the radio to function as a power bank for charging external USB-powered devices, such as smartphones. To use this feature:

  1. Connect your device's USB charging cable to the USB output port on the radio.
  2. The radio will begin charging your device. The charging speed may vary depending on the radio's battery level and the device being charged.

This feature is particularly useful during power outages or when away from traditional power sources, ensuring your communication devices remain operational.
